A port consists of a reservoir compartment (the portal) that has a … WebDec 8, 2024 · Symptoms of Port A Cath infection. Fever. Chills. Hypotension. Red, warm, and/or tender skin. Pus. If you have a Port A Cath and you notice any of the above symptoms, contact your healthcare provider or head to your nearest emergency room. Blood clots and infections can be life-threatening and should be taken seriously.
